ສາລະບານ
ຊຸດຂໍ້ມູນໃຫຍ່ອາດມີຫຼາຍຄ່າໂດຍອີງໃສ່ຖັນດຽວກັນ. ຖ້າຫາກວ່າທ່ານຕ້ອງການທີ່ທ່ານສາມາດແບ່ງປະເພດດຽວກັນ '(ກົມ, ເດືອນ, ພາກພື້ນ, ລັດ, ແລະອື່ນໆ) ຄຸນຄ່າຫຼືຄວາມມັກຂອງທ່ານເປັນແຜ່ນວຽກຫຼືປື້ມບັນທຶກທີ່ແຕກຕ່າງກັນ. ໃນບົດຄວາມນີ້, ຂ້າພະເຈົ້າຈະອະທິບາຍ, ວິທີການແບ່ງປັນເອກະສານ Excel ເປັນຫຼາຍແຜ່ນ. ມີ 4 ຖັນໃນຊຸດຂໍ້ມູນທີ່ເປັນຕົວແທນຂອງຂໍ້ມູນການຂາຍຂອງເດືອນທີ່ແຕກຕ່າງກັນ. ຖັນເຫຼົ່ານີ້ແມ່ນ ພະນັກງານຂາຍ, ພາກພື້ນ, ເດືອນ, ແລະ ຝ່າຍຂາຍ .
ດາວໂຫລດເພື່ອປະຕິບັດ
ແຍກ Excel Sheet ອອກເປັນຫຼາຍ Worksheets.xlsm
ວິທີການແຍກ Excel Sheet ອອກເປັນຫຼາຍ Worksheets
1. ການນໍາໃຊ້ການກັ່ນຕອງແລະສໍາເນົາ
ຈາກຊີດໃດຫນຶ່ງ, ທ່ານສາມາດແບ່ງປັນຂໍ້ມູນອອກເປັນຫຼາຍແຜ່ນໂດຍການນໍາໃຊ້ Filter .
ທໍາອິດ, ເລືອກຂອບເຂດທີ່ທ່ານຕ້ອງການທີ່ຈະນໍາໃຊ້. ການກັ່ນຕອງ .
➤ທີ່ນີ້, ຂ້າພະເຈົ້າໄດ້ເລືອກຊ່ວງຕາລາງ B3:E15 .
ຈາກນັ້ນ, ເປີດແຖບ ຂໍ້ມູນ >> ເລືອກ ຕົວກັ່ນຕອງ .
ນອກນັ້ນທ່ານຍັງສາມາດໃຊ້ CTRL + SHIFT + L ເພື່ອນຳໃຊ້ ຕົວກັ່ນຕອງ ການໃຊ້ແປ້ນພິມ .
ດຽວນີ້, ການກັ່ນຕອງ ຖືກນຳໃຊ້ກັບຊ່ວງຕາລາງທີ່ເລືອກ.
ຕໍ່ໄປ, ໃຫ້ຄລິກທີ່ ເດືອນ ຖັນທີ່ຂ້ອຍຕ້ອງການແບ່ງປັນຂໍ້ມູນຂຶ້ນກັບ ເດືອນ ຄ່າ.
ຈາກນັ້ນຂ້ອຍ ເຊົາເລືອກ ທຸກຢ່າງຍົກເວັ້ນ ມັງກອນ . ສຸດທ້າຍ, ຄລິກ ຕົກລົງ .
ດຽວນີ້, ຄ່າທັງໝົດທີ່ ເດືອນ ແມ່ນ ມັງກອນ ຖືກກັ່ນຕອງ.
ຈາກນັ້ນ, ສຳເນົາ ຂໍ້ມູນ ແລະ ວາງ ມັນໃສ່ໃນແຜ່ນວຽກໃໝ່.
ຢູ່ບ່ອນນີ້, ຂ້ອຍຕັ້ງຊື່ໃໝ່. sheet ມັງກອນ. ດັ່ງນັ້ນ, ທ່ານຈະເຫັນຂໍ້ມູນການຂາຍທັງໝົດຂອງ ມັງກອນ ຖືກນຳສະເໜີຢູ່ທີ່ນີ້.
ສໍາລັບສ່ວນທີ່ເຫຼືອຂອງ ເດືອນ , ທ່ານສາມາດປະຕິບັດຕາມຂັ້ນຕອນດຽວກັນ.
ອີກເທື່ອຫນຶ່ງ, ໃຫ້ຄລິກໃສ່ຖັນ ເດືອນ ຕາມທີ່ຂ້ອຍຕ້ອງການແບ່ງປັນຂໍ້ມູນຂຶ້ນກັບ ເດືອນ ຄ່າ.
ຈາກນັ້ນ ຍົກເລີກການເລືອກ ທັງໝົດ ຍົກເວັ້ນ ກຸມພາ . ສຸດທ້າຍ, ຄລິກ ຕົກລົງ .
ດຽວນີ້, ຄ່າທັງໝົດຂອງ ກຸມພາ ເດືອນ ຖືກກັ່ນຕອງແລ້ວ.
ຈາກນັ້ນ, ສຳເນົາ ຂໍ້ມູນ ແລະ ວາງ ມັນໃສ່ໃນແຜ່ນງານໃໝ່.
ຕໍ່ມາ, ຂ້ອຍຕັ້ງຊື່ໃຫ້ວ່າ ຊີດໃໝ່ ກຸມພາ. ດັ່ງນັ້ນ, ທ່ານຈະເຫັນຂໍ້ມູນການຂາຍທັງໝົດສຳລັບ ເດືອນ ຂອງ ກຸມພາ ຖືກນຳສະເໜີຢູ່ທີ່ນີ້.
<0ອີກເທື່ອໜຶ່ງ, ຄລິກໃສ່ຖັນ ເດືອນ ຕາມທີ່ຂ້ອຍຕ້ອງການແບ່ງປັນຂໍ້ມູນຂຶ້ນກັບ ເດືອນ ຄ່າ.
ຈາກນັ້ນ ຍົກເລີກການເລືອກ ທຸກຢ່າງຍົກເວັ້ນ ເດືອນມີນາ . ສຸດທ້າຍ, ຄລິກ ຕົກລົງ .
ຕອນນີ້, ທ່ານຈະເຫັນຄ່າທັງໝົດຂອງ ເດືອນມີນາ ຖືກກັ່ນຕອງແລ້ວ.
ຫຼັງຈາກນັ້ນ, ສຳເນົາ ຂໍ້ມູນ ແລະ ວາງ ມັນໃສ່ໃນແຜ່ນວຽກໃໝ່.
ໃນທີ່ສຸດ, ຂ້ອຍຕັ້ງຊື່ແຜ່ນງານໃໝ່. ເດືອນມີນາ . ດັ່ງນັ້ນ, ທ່ານຈະເຫັນຂໍ້ມູນການຂາຍທັງໝົດສໍາລັບ ເດືອນມີນາ ຖືກນຳສະເໜີທີ່ນີ້.
ອ່ານເພີ່ມເຕີມ: ແບ່ງ Excel Sheet ເປັນຫຼາຍແຜ່ນໂດຍອີງໃສ່ແຖວ
2. Split Excel Sheet ອີງຕາມການນັບແຖວໂດຍໃຊ້ VBA
ກ່ອນທີ່ຈະເລີ່ມຕົ້ນຂັ້ນຕອນ, ທ່ານຈໍາເປັນຕ້ອງຈື່ໄວ້ວ່າທ່ານຕ້ອງເລີ່ມຂໍ້ມູນຈາກແຖວທໍາອິດ.
ດຽວນີ້, ເປີດ ຜູ້ພັດທະນາ ແຖບ >> ເລືອກ Visual Basic
ມັນຈະເປີດໜ້າຕ່າງໃໝ່ຂອງ Microsoft Visual Basic ສຳລັບແອັບພລິເຄຊັນ .
ດຽວນີ້ , ຈາກ ໃສ່ >> ເລືອກ ໂມດູນ
A ໂມດູນ ຈະເປີດຢູ່ທີ່ນັ້ນ.
ຈາກນັ້ນ, ຂຽນລະຫັດຕໍ່ໄປນີ້ໃສ່ໃນ ໂມດູນ .
2715
ຢູ່ນີ້, ຂ້ອຍໄດ້ສ້າງຂະບວນການຍ່ອຍທີ່ເອີ້ນວ່າ SplitExcelSheet_into_MultipleSheets .
ຢູ່ໃສ ປະກາດຕົວແປສອງຕົວແປເຫຼົ່ານີ້ແມ່ນ WorkRng ແລະ xRow ເປັນ Range ພິມຫຼັງຈາກນັ້ນ
SplitRow ເປັນ Integer ຍັງ xWs ເປັນ Worksheet type.
ນອກຈາກນີ້, ໃຊ້ ExcelTitleId ເພື່ອໃຫ້ ກ່ອງໂຕ້ຕອບ ຫົວຂໍ້.
ຂ້ອຍໄດ້ໃຫ້ແຍກແຖວເລກ 4 ເພື່ອແບ່ງຂໍ້ມູນເປັນ 4 ແຖວ ເພາະວ່າໃນຊຸດຂໍ້ມູນຂອງຂ້ອຍ ເດືອນ ຂອງ ມັງກອນ ມີ 4 ແຖວ.
ສຸດທ້າຍ, ໄດ້ໃຊ້ ສຳລັບ loop ໄປຫາ SplitRow ຈົນກວ່າໄລຍະຕາລາງທີ່ໃຫ້ນັ້ນສິ້ນສຸດ.
ຈາກນັ້ນ, ບັນທຶກ ລະຫັດ ແລະກັບຄືນໄປຫາແຜ່ນວຽກ.
ດຽວນີ້, ເປີດ ຜູ້ພັດທະນາ ແຖບ >> ຈາກ ໃສ່ >> ເລືອກ ປຸ່ມ
A ກ່ອງໂຕ້ຕອບ ຈະປະກົດຂຶ້ນຂຶ້ນ.
ເພື່ອມອບໝາຍ Macro ໃນໃສ່ Button .
ເລືອກ SplitExcelSheet_into_Multiplesheets ຈາກ ຊື່ Macro ຈາກນັ້ນຄລິກ ຕົກລົງ .
ພຽງແຕ່ຄລິກໃສ່ປຸ່ມ ປຸ່ມ ເພື່ອດໍາເນີນການ Macro .
ດຽວນີ້, ກ່ອງໂຕ້ຕອບ ຈະປາກົດຂຶ້ນບ່ອນທີ່ທ່ານສາມາດໃສ່ຂໍ້ມູນ ໄລຍະ.
➤ ທີ່ນີ້, ຂ້ອຍເລືອກຊ່ວງຕາລາງ B1:E12
ຈາກນັ້ນ, ຄລິກ ຕົກລົງ .
ອັນອື່ນ ກ່ອງໂຕ້ຕອບ ຈະປາກົດຂຶ້ນເພື່ອສະແດງໃຫ້ທ່ານເຫັນຈໍານວນແຖວທີ່ເລືອກທີ່ທ່ານໄດ້ລະບຸໄວ້ແລ້ວໃນລະຫັດເພື່ອແຍກຊຸດຂໍ້ມູນ.
➤ ໃນລະຫັດ, ຂ້າພະເຈົ້າໄດ້ໃຫ້ 4 ເປັນ Split Row Num
ດັ່ງທີ່ຂ້າພະເຈົ້າມີທັງຫມົດ 12 ແຖວ, ດັ່ງນັ້ນກັບ 4 ແຖວ ຈະມີ 3 ຊີດ .
ໃນ Sheet1 , ທ່ານຈະເຫັນຂໍ້ມູນຂອງ 4 ແຖວທຳອິດ.
ໃນ Sheet2 , ທ່ານຈະເຫັນຂໍ້ມູນຂອງແຖວທີ 5 ຫາ 8.
ໃນ Sheet3 , ທ່ານຈະເຫັນຂໍ້ມູນຂອງ 4 ແຖວສຸດທ້າຍ. ແຖວ.
ອ່ານເພີ່ມເຕີມ: Excel VBA: ແບ່ງແຜ່ນເປັນຫຼາຍແຜ່ນໂດຍອີງໃສ່ o n ແຖວ
ການອ່ານທີ່ຄ້າຍຄືກັນ
- ວິທີແບ່ງໜ້າຈໍໃນ Excel (3 ວິທີ)
- [ແກ້ໄຂ:] Excel ເບິ່ງຂ້າງຄຽງບໍ່ເຮັດວຽກ
- ວິທີແຍກ Sheets ໃນ Excel (6 ວິທີທີ່ມີປະສິດທິພາບ)
- ເປີດ ສອງໄຟລ໌ Excel ແຍກກັນ (5 ວິທີງ່າຍໆ)
- ວິທີແຍກ Excel Sheet ເປັນຫຼາຍໄຟລ໌ (3 ວິທີດ່ວນ)
3. Split Excel Sheet ເປັນ Multipleປື້ມບັນທຶກວຽກໂດຍອີງໃສ່ຖັນ
ກ່ອນທີ່ຈະເລີ່ມຕົ້ນຂັ້ນຕອນ, ທ່ານຈໍາເປັນຕ້ອງຈື່ຈໍາວ່າທ່ານຕ້ອງເລີ່ມຂໍ້ມູນຈາກແຖວທໍາອິດແລະຖັນທໍາອິດ.
ຕອນນີ້, ເປີດ ຜູ້ພັດທະນາ ແຖບ >> ເລືອກ Visual Basic
ມັນຈະເປີດໜ້າຕ່າງໃໝ່ຂອງ Microsoft Visual Basic ສຳລັບແອັບພລິເຄຊັນ .
ດຽວນີ້ , ຈາກ ໃສ່ >> ເລືອກ ໂມດູນ
A ໂມດູນ ຈະເປີດຢູ່ທີ່ນັ້ນ.
ຈາກນັ້ນ, ຂຽນລະຫັດຕໍ່ໄປນີ້ໃສ່ໃນ ໂມດູນ .
4089
ຢູ່ນີ້, ຂ້ອຍໄດ້ສ້າງຂະບວນການຍ່ອຍທີ່ເອີ້ນວ່າ SplitSheetIntoMultipleWorkbooksBasedOnColumn , ບ່ອນທີ່ຂ້ອຍປະກາດຕົວແປຫຼາຍອັນ.
ຂ້ອຍໃຊ້ 3 FOR loops. The 1st FOR loop ຈະນັບແຖວຈາກແຖວທີ 2 ຫາແຖວສຸດທ້າຍດ້ວຍຄ່າເພື່ອໃຫ້ໄດ້ຖັນສະເພາະ. ຂ້ອຍໄດ້ໃຫ້ຕົວຢ່າງຂອງຖັນ “C” ແລ້ວ.
ທ່ານສາມາດປ່ຽນເປັນກໍລະນີຂອງເຈົ້າໄດ້
ອັນທີ 2 ສຳລັບ loop ຈະສ້າງສະໝຸດວຽກ Excel ໃໝ່.
loop ທີ 3 Fo r ຈະສຳເນົາຂໍ້ມູນດ້ວຍຖັນດຽວກັນ “C” ຄ່າໄປໃສ່ປຶ້ມວຽກໃໝ່ຈາກທີ 2. ແຖວໄປຫາແຖວສຸດທ້າຍດ້ວຍຄ່າ.
ຈາກນັ້ນ, ບັນທຶກ ລະຫັດ ແລະກັບຄືນໄປຫາແຜ່ນວຽກ.
ດຽວນີ້, ເປີດ ເບິ່ງ ແຖບ > ;> ຈາກ Macros >> ເລືອກ ເບິ່ງ Macros
A ກ່ອງໂຕ້ຕອບ ຈະປາກົດຂຶ້ນ.
ດຽວນີ້, ຈາກ ຊື່ Macro ເລືອກ SplitSheetIntoMultipleWorkbooksBasedOnColumn ນຳ.ເລືອກປື້ມວຽກພາຍໃນ Macros ໃນ .
ສຸດທ້າຍ, ແລ່ນ ເລືອກ Macro .
ສຸດທ້າຍ, ທ່ານຈະເຫັນ 3. ປຶ້ມວຽກໃໝ່ໄດ້ຖືກສ້າງຂື້ນເນື່ອງຈາກມີ 3 ທີ່ແຕກຕ່າງກັນ ເດືອນ ຢູ່ໃນຖັນ C . Book1 ສຳລັບ ມັງກອນ .
The Book2 ສຳລັບ ກຸມພາ .
The Book3 ສຳລັບ ເດືອນມີນາ .
ອ່ານເພີ່ມເຕີມ: ວິທີແບ່ງ Excel Sheet ເປັນຫຼາຍແຜ່ນໂດຍອີງໃສ່ຄ່າຖັນ
ສະຫຼຸບ
ໃນບົດຄວາມນີ້, ຂ້າພະເຈົ້າໄດ້ ອະທິບາຍ 3 ວິທີແບ່ງເອກະສານ Excel ອອກເປັນຫຼາຍແຜ່ນ. ທ່ານສາມາດປະຕິບັດຕາມວິທີການອະທິບາຍໃດໆທີ່ຈະແບ່ງປັນ Excel ຂອງທ່ານເປັນຫຼາຍແຜ່ນ. ໃນກໍລະນີທີ່ທ່ານມີຄວາມສັບສົນຫຼືຄໍາຖາມກ່ຽວກັບວິທີການເຫຼົ່ານີ້ທ່ານສາມາດຂຽນຄໍາເຫັນຂ້າງລຸ່ມນີ້.